Mechanical characteristics of cotton fibre reinforced geopolymer composites
This research is concerned with the mechanical properties of cotton fibre reinforced geopolymer composites (CFRGC). The effect of cotton fibre content on the flexural strength, the flexural modulus, the impact strength and the compressive strength were investigated. The density and porosity of cotton fibre reinforced geopolymer composites were also measured. The results indicate that cotton fibre content has a strong influence on the flexural strength, flexural modulus, impact strength and compressive strength of CFRGC. These cotton fibres reinforced geopolymer composites may be useful in civil engineering applications.
